How they compare

Bahrain currently reports -2.66 billion BoP, current US$ against -4.26 billion BoP, current US$ in Austria, a difference of 1.60 billion BoP, current US$.

Across all 20 years both countries report, Bahrain has been ahead every year.

Austria ranks 176th and Bahrain ranks 173rd of 199 countries.

Bahrain has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Austria Bahrain Difference Ahead
2000s -3.45 billion BoP, current US$ -1.48 billion BoP, current US$ 1.97 billion BoP, current US$ Bahrain
2010s -4.11 billion BoP, current US$ -2.37 billion BoP, current US$ 1.74 billion BoP, current US$ Bahrain
2020s -3.65 billion BoP, current US$ -2.66 billion BoP, current US$ 989.10 million BoP, current US$ Bahrain

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Net secondary income (from abroad) comprises transfers of income between residents of the reporting country and the rest of the world that carry no provisions for repayment. Net secondary income is equal to the unrequited transfers of income from nonresidents to residents minus the unrequited transfers from residents to nonresidents.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
